How Much Will It Cost?
Total cost for this course is $61,200 (24 subjects at $2,550 per subject).
Students may be eligible for scholarships covering up to 20% of the fee, making the discounted fee $48,960.
Torrens University offers a number of easy payment plans or the ability to pay per subject or per semester as you go.
Eligible Australian students may choose to defer some, or all, of their tuition fees through FEE-HELP, a loan scheme repaid through the tax system based on income.

Course Rundown
Start your career in IT with a Bachelor of Information Technology degree awarded by Torrens University Australia.
Learn how to analyse, solve and propose innovative IT solutions. You’ll cover foundational studies in programming, software engineering, network and database systems, and human-centred design, as well as topics in smart industry technologies, enterprise computing and cloud architectures. A choice of elective subjects, including data analytics, artificial intelligence, web development and UX, game programming and cybersecurity, allows you to tailor the course to your interests. You will also have the opportunity to undertake work experience, which lets you apply your learnings and further prepare for entry into the workforce.
This course has been co-developed with industry-leading ICT practitioners and academics, and is structured to align with the guidelines of the Australian Computer Society.

Eligibility
To be eligible for this course, students need to have:
- Completed Year 12 (Australian secondary school certificate) or equivalent, OR
- Successful completion of a Vocational qualification (AQF Level 4), or above, OR
- Successful completion of a Higher Education qualification, OR
- Work life experience demonstrating the ability to undertake study at the required level.
